About the IS200BCAAH1A
The main printed board in the PCAA module, the IS200BCAAH1A provides main power and a majority of analog interfacing options to the greater Mark VIe turbine assembly's processor board. This IS200BCAAH1A PCB also allows for:
- signal conditioned LVDT sensor interfacing
- servo output interfacing
- interfacing of two TTL flow sensors

Hardware Tips and Specifications
As the main PCB in the PCAA module, the IS200BCAAH1A features a number of specifically-defined hardware components and specifications for normative use. This model should not be confused with the sister product IS200BCABH1A, which provides other signal conditioning functionality to interface for thermocouples, 4-20 mA inputs, vibration inputs, and various sensors in the overall module assembly. A highlightable element of this IS200BCAAH1A GE circuit board can be identified in its six analog current regulators. These regulators, each of which correspond with their own respective digital servo regulators, provide internal suicide protection relays which are controlled by the compatible PCAA board firmware. The six aforementioned servo outputs present on the IS200BCAAH1A support either three or two-coil servos, and they all provide a configurable jumper on the base TCAS terminal board for output configuration purposes. This configurable jumper is intended to be placed in the TMR designated position for 3-coil servos, and the OPEN designated position for the 2-coil servo.
As defined in the original GEH-6721G Mark VIe series factory-issued instructional manual, the IS200BCAAH1A features a processor board common to all I/O packs in the Mark VIe series; and contains:
- two fully-independent ethernet ports
- a hardware watchdog timer and reset circuit
- status-indication LEDs
- an Infrared serial communications port
- several local power supplies
- a local ambient temperature sensor
